Output d2814f159060973ed251c8c9d1b4eedb188c2668b71d10e69fb525fd164d8dd1:1

value
195214
script pubkey
OP_0 OP_PUSHBYTES_20 12429aa8ee689fa5ca1525c4c34ef2dca908e5e4
address
tb1qzfpf428wdz06tjs4yhzvxnhjmj5s3e0yyeuqrs
transaction
d2814f159060973ed251c8c9d1b4eedb188c2668b71d10e69fb525fd164d8dd1
confirmations
62536
spent
true